Here's a couple of scans, Teon branded CMC E01. BTW, Benq tests PIF differently than Liteon drives, a PIF spike of 16 on a Benq is essentially an equal to a spike of 4 on a Liteon. It should be pointed out so people don't judge the PIF to be high.
